Australian EIRS Podcast EP5: Safety Law: Due diligence and director duties

from Herbert Smith Freehills Kramer Podcasts · host Herbert Smith Freehills Podcasts

In this second instalment of the WHS Safety Law series, our WHS specialist partners Aaron Anderson (Brisbane) and Steve Bell (Melbourne) share their thoughts on the important issue of Director and Officer ‘due diligence’ under safety laws. These obligations impose high standards on senior leaders to actively engage in governance over safety matters. Steve and Aaron explore the nature of the obligations, but also have a lively discussion about whether the laws are actually working as intended, and are being enforced by regulators fairly and accurately. At the end of the podcast, Steve and Aaron take listeners thorough their approach to advising Boards and leaders on these obligations, and share their approach to advising in this area.
